SSL certificate for foreign site


Hi

My website is located on a server in south korea, as my audience is korean and website is in korean.

I'm looking to purchase a SSL certificate from godaddy.com. Will the certificate work on foreign sites? or do foreign sites have their own requirements and SSL certificates?

All SSL certificates work the same way regardless of the country?

SSL has nothing to do with the country. It does however have much to do with the server itself -- Apache, IIS etc. When you generate the CSR & certificate, be sure to do it for the correct web server or you will have problems.
